Webcam freezes screen
- From: Ian House <ian1959 (at) westnet.com.au>
- Date: Sun, 23 Apr 2006 23:58:58 +1000
I've recently installed a Vimicro webcam, configured with spca5xx, Motv and
gqcam. Problem is I can see everything is showing the way it should but when
I try to access it with either motv or gqcam the screen just locks up and I
have to reboot. I used the Linux howto for webcams for config.
dmesg | less , shows....
--Linux video capture interface: v1.00
spca5xx: module not supported by Novell, setting U taint flag.
usb 1-2.2: new full speed USB device using ohci_hcd and address 5
/home/raoul/work/spca5xx-0.57.11/drivers/usb/spca5xx.c: USB SPCA5XX c
amera found. Type Vimicro Zc305B 0x305b
/home/raoul/work/spca5xx-0.57.11/drivers/usb/spca5xx.c: [spca5xx_prob
e:8301] Camera type JPEG
/home/raoul/work/spca5xx-0.57.11/drivers/usb/zc3xx.h: [zc3xx_config:4
59] Find Sensor UNKNOW_0 force Tas5130
/home/raoul/work/spca5xx-0.57.11/drivers/usb/spca5xx.c: [spca5xx_getc
apability:2198] maxw 640 maxh 480 minw 176 minh 144
usbcore: registered new driver spca5xx
/home/raoul/work/spca5xx-0.57.11/drivers/usb/spca5xx.c: spca5xx drive
r 00.57.11 registered
Can someone please help me to get this working.
Running = SuSE 10.0, AMD2600xp , 1.5G DDR400 pc3200 ram ,
Radeon9600 Pro 256mb ram , with ATI Graphics driver version 8.24.08
